Joan Heminway, W.P. Toms Distinguished Professor of Law, recently was featured in the January issue of Business Law Today. Heminway’s article, “The Death of an LLC: What’s Trending in LLC Dissolution Law,” presents and illustrates two key trends in LLC dissolution law: corporate law rules and freedom of contract principles.
